Outside Agencies / FERPA

Please be sure to consult with me prior to discussing any of our student's performances in school. This is particularly important in civil cases. A general rule is that all outside agencies will come through my office before students are pulled or you are asked to contribute anything. This includes CPS/DCFS, Attorneys, WISe Team, Guardian Ad litem (GAL), Law Enforcement, etc.

ABC's of Parent/Teacher Conferences - ACTION NEEDED

Thank you for everyone taking the time to connect with families and schedule parent/teacher conferences.  Please invite me to conferences that may be challenging.      

 

As you meet with students and parents, please discuss the following four topics:  

A - Attendance (You can access this data on Skyward)

B - Behavior (Review general behaviors in the classroom.) 

C - Course Work

and

D - Data (Share and review the FastBridge Famly report and SBAC State Testing)

Solution Room Visits

On Friday, the Solution Room team had a meeting to review our data and work to improve the room structure.  Students can only access the solution for Take A Breaks (10-Min), Lunch Detention, or for discipline-based off on a referral.


There has been an uptick of students being sent to the solution room.  Many of whom can't articulate why they were sent to the solution room.  


Take A Break (10 Min) Please use the TAB Out - Yellow Card to send students to the solution room for a ten-minute break.


Lunch detentions: Assigned by teachers when three classroom warnings have been given and when parent contact has been made. Paper lunch slips or referral forms can be used to issue lunch detentions. Only ten students can serve detention for each lunch.


Referral:  Complete on the blue sheet or online. Mr. Joachim will process all referrals. Each referral will be processed according to the situation.


As the classroom teacher, you have day-to-day contact with our students and are in the best position to influence students as they learn from their mistakes directly.  Please continue to invest time in your students by reviewing expectations and building a culture of belonging.
